      All the action is at 147 right now. Paul Williams would be doing himself a disservice to move up. His next opponent should be Cotto, but that probably isn't happening. He could clean out the bottom half of the top 10 WW's, I guess, but what will that prove? He already has beaten a top 5 WW and taken his title. As soon as Cotto/Mosley becomes official he could sign on for Clottey or Cintron and then fight the winner of Cotto/Mosley.
